To acquire a driving license in Poland, candidates need to satisfy numerous requirements, which might vary depending upon the license classification. Here's a basic overview:
1. Age Requirement
Each classification has its minimum age, as indicated in the table above.
2. House
Applicants should be citizens of Poland or hold a legitimate visa enabling them to remain in the country.
3. Medical checkup
Certain categories require candidates to go through a medical exam and an eye test, which can be performed by authorized medical centers.
4. Theoretical Exam
All applicants must pass a theoretical test that covers road signs, traffic guidelines, and safe driving practices.
5. Practical Exam
A driving test should be conducted to examine the candidate's useful driving skills.
6. Documentation
The following files are normally needed:

Choose which category of driving license is required based on the automobile you prepare to run.
Step 2: Complete a Driving Course
Register in a licensed driving school, where you will get both theoretical knowledge and useful driving lessons.
Step 3: Pass the Theoretical Exam
When you have finished your driving course, schedule and take the theoretical exam. The test generally consists of multiple-choice concerns.
Step 4: Complete Medical Examination
If needed, undergo a medical exam to confirm your physical fitness to drive.
Step 5: Pass the Practical Exam
Schedule the driving test with your local driving authority. This practical test will evaluate your driving abilities on the roadway.
Step 6: Submit Your Application
After passing all needed examinations, send your application, along with the required files, to the regional authorities. Pay any applicable charges.
Step 7: Receive Your License
When your application is processed, you will be issued a driving license. Depending on the authority, you may get a short-term license before the main one is printed.

The length of time is a Polish driving license valid?
A driving license in Poland is usually valid for 15 years. Nevertheless, specific classifications might have different renewal durations.
2. Can immigrants get a Polish driving license?
Yes, immigrants living in Poland can use for a driving license, offered they fulfill the requirements and hold a valid residency permit.
3. What if I currently have a driving license from another nation?

4. Are driving schools readily available in English?
Yes, numerous driving schools in major cities use courses in English, catering to the requirements of migrants and international trainees.
5. What should I do if I lose my driving license?
In case of loss or theft, report it to the cops and look for a duplicate at the regional authority.
